Which of the following assets is most liquid?

A) Real estate
B) Stocks
C) Government bonds
D) Cash or cash equivalents

Final answer:

Cash or cash equivalents are the most liquid asset among the given options.

Step-by-step explanation:

In terms of liquidity, Cash or cash equivalents is the most liquid asset among the options mentioned. Cash or cash equivalents refer to money in the form of physical currency or highly liquid investments that can easily be converted to cash.

Real estate, on the other hand, is not as liquid as it can take time to sell and convert into cash. Stocks can also be liquid, but their liquidity depends on market conditions and the availability of buyers or sellers.

Government bonds, while relatively liquid, may have some restrictions or limitations on selling, as they have maturity periods.
